Reliance Raises IPL Ad Rates While Challenging Global Streaming Giants
In the ever-competitive world of digital streaming, Indian conglomerate Reliance Industries is making bold moves to assert its dominance. Recently, the company announced a significant increase in advertising rates for the Indian Premier League (IPL), signaling its strategic push to monetize digital viewership amidst mounting competition from global tech giants.
The IPL, known as the world’s most lucrative cricket league, has been a hotbed for advertisers looking to reach millions of passionate fans across India. With this in mind, Reliance’s decision to raise ad rates is a clear indicator of its ambition to capitalize on the growing popularity of online sports streaming.
By increasing ad rates for the IPL, Reliance is not only aiming to boost its revenue but also to challenge global streaming giants such as Amazon and Disney, who have been aggressively expanding their presence in the Indian market. These tech behemoths have been investing heavily in acquiring digital rights for live sports events, posing a formidable threat to traditional players like Reliance.
However, Reliance’s move to raise IPL ad rates is not just about competing with international rivals; it also reflects the company’s commitment to leveraging its vast digital ecosystem. With businesses spanning telecommunications, e-commerce, and digital services, Reliance has a unique advantage in offering advertisers a holistic platform to engage with consumers across various touchpoints.
